WebAug 18, 2024 · A compound sentence joins together two or more independent clauses into a single sentence. You can connect the independent clauses in two ways: Using a comma and a coordinating conjunction (for, and, nor, but, or, yet, and so, known as FANBOYS) between the clauses.
